I spoke with Bill & Lynda on WRAL-FM 101.5 this morning and we talked about a new way to earn cash back for buying your groceries called ibotta! For those of you who read the blog often, you have probably already seen me post about this app. For those of you who have not seen this app, I think you are going to like it!  I used it the other day to earn cash back for buying Eggos and Listerine.

Obviously, first you need to download the ibotta app on their website.  

Here's how it works:

1. Before shopping, choose your offers. The more you choose, the more cash back you'll earn.

2. Go Shopping. Buy your chosen products at any of the major retailers that Ibotta supports.

3. Take a photo of your receipt. We'll verify your purchases and credit your account right away.

4. Get your cash. Yes, real money, loaded onto your PayPal account or donated to any school in America.

Participating stores: Ibotta works at 14 retailers including these stores in our area: Harris Teeter, Target, Walmart, Kroger, CVS, Walgreens.

You can increase the amount of your offer by doing different (easy) activities like taking a poll, liking the company on Facebook or reading a recipe.

Like Savingstar.com discounts, the money does not come off at the register. It is deposited into your Paypal account. You will need a Paypal account to get the money. If you prefer, you can also donate the money to a school of your choice.

Big benefit: You can use the ibotta savings in conjunction with manufacturers coupons and savingstar.com e-coupons so you can stack a number of different savings avenues.

If you use ibotta, please share your experiences. This app does require a little extra work as far as taking pictures of the receipts but it doesn't take too long and they deposited the money into my ibotta account the next day.

I just spoke with Greg from ibotta about the concerns you posted. He indicated that the ipod touch 4 and the ipad 2 devices do not have the barcode scanning ability to handle certain stores which is why they are not showing up on your store lists. Most devices can process deals from most of the stores, but not all. Apparently it's an Apple thing from what he said. Smilepal - that's why you are not seeing HT or CVS on your ipod touch 4th gen. I have an Android and am able process the deals at all our area stores including HT and CVS.
